I have been gradually accumulating a fairly large list of shipping addresses in the drop-down list which appears in the PayPal checkout window, as seen when checking out on various vendors' websites. Some of these addresses are no longer applicable, or have typos or other reasons that I want to remove them. However, I can't seem to find a way to do that.
This FAQ item seems to deal with this issue: https://www.paypal.com/ca/smarthelp/article/FAQ1113
However, the instructions are invalid. "Manage all addresses" is not an option that exists. The only address listed in my account is my billing address - none of the shipping addresses are there.
This post on the forum also seems to deal with this issue: https://www.paypal-community.com/t5/Managing-Account/Can-t-remove-my-obsolete-addresses-from-checkou...
Is this really accurate? The only way to remove the addresses is to speak with someone from PayPal?
This seems like a total oversight; as if during a website redesign, the developers forgot to include functionality to manage these addresses.
If there's some way to do this that I've overlooked, I'd really appreciate a pointer in that direction. This should be a self-manageable function and I don't want to have to try to craft an email with the specific addresses to remove (which I can't even see without trying to checkout somewhere) or wait for a phone call to do it if I can avoid it.

Hello @lodju,
Welcome to the PayPal Forum! You bring up a really great recommendation. I hope this is a functionality our teams develop for our users as well. In the mean time, reaching out to our Customer Support will get the job done. They can be reached by clicking Contact at the bottom of the PayPal website, through Twitter direct message or Facebook instant message.
My apologies for any inconvenience this causes. Have a great day!
